ESimpleAsyncResult
ESimpleAsyncResult
|
|
Object Hierarchy
GObject
╰── ESimpleAsyncResult
Implemented Interfaces
ESimpleAsyncResult implements
GAsyncResult.
Functions
e_simple_async_result_new ()
ESimpleAsyncResult *
e_simple_async_result_new (GObject *source_object,
GAsyncReadyCallback callback,
gpointer user_data,
gpointer source_tag);
e_simple_async_result_set_user_data ()
void
e_simple_async_result_set_user_data (ESimpleAsyncResult *result,
gpointer user_data,
GDestroyNotify destroy_user_data);
e_simple_async_result_get_user_data ()
gpointer
e_simple_async_result_get_user_data (ESimpleAsyncResult *result);
e_simple_async_result_steal_user_data ()
gpointer
e_simple_async_result_steal_user_data (ESimpleAsyncResult *result);
e_simple_async_result_set_op_pointer ()
void
e_simple_async_result_set_op_pointer (ESimpleAsyncResult *result,
gpointer ptr);
e_simple_async_result_get_op_pointer ()
gpointer
e_simple_async_result_get_op_pointer (ESimpleAsyncResult *result);
e_simple_async_result_complete ()
void
e_simple_async_result_complete (ESimpleAsyncResult *result);
Types and Values
struct ESimpleAsyncResult
struct ESimpleAsyncResult;
Contains only private data that should be read and manipulated using the
functions below.